Nashville, TN (Wednesday, April 14, 2021) – The official opening race of the 2021 season at Nashville Fairgrounds Speedway (NFS) has gathered even more national attention with the Starkey US Legends Major. The racing Friday and Saturday will feature approximately 100 Bandoleros and Legends competing for a chance to qualify for an INEX National event during Saturday’s main event.

 

The Starkey Nashville Spring Major for US Legend Cars begins tonight at Veteran’s Motorplex (Highland Rim) before teams head south to America’s Favorite Short Track for Friday night’s program. Last weekend during Nashville’s Media Day, over 20 Legends were on property preparing for this weekend’s races. Familiar names at NFS showed speed during the open practice sessions on the tricky quarter-mile oval.

 

2020 BH Holmes Construction Legends Champion, Bryson Shaffer topped the charts following the final practice session of the day last Saturday. Shaffer collected a season high two wins last season en route to his championship. Also showing speed during Saturday’s shakedown was Oliver Cordell; he came up short on his bid for a feature win last season, but just like last year, is fast and a contender already this season.

 

A few “ringers” have also put their name in the hat for the US Legend Major at Nashville Fairgrounds Speedway. 2020 Pro Late Model Champion, Dylan Fetcho wrapped up Media Day fourth fastest in the final session for Legends. Right with him was 2020 Pro Late Model Rookie of the Year, Hunter Wright. A former Legends Champion at Nashville, Wright is back in the division for one weekend only to try and capture the big win.

 

Another driver to watch this week is Nashville regular, Kevin Rollins. In Tuesday night’s open practice at Highland Rim, Rollins was fastest in his group during the final practice run. Rollins, a two time Limited Late Model Champion, was in contention for another Limited Late Model Championship last season. He also has a Legends Championship to his credit.
